JSONL
JSONL (JSON Lines, also known as NDJSON) stores one complete, valid JSON object per line in a plain-text file. This line-by-line structure makes it ideal for streaming large datasets, log files, and machine learning training data, since each record can be processed independently without loading the entire file into memory. JSONL is increasingly standard in data engineering, LLM training pipelines, and high-throughput logging systems.
TSV
TSV (Tab-Separated Values) is a plain-text tabular data format that uses tab characters as column delimiters and newlines to separate rows, making it similar to CSV but avoiding issues when data values contain commas. It is well-supported by spreadsheet applications, relational databases, and scripting languages, and is commonly used for data exports from bioinformatics databases, genome browsers, and text-processing pipelines.
